]> granicus.if.org Git - icu/commitdiff
ICU-7631 just verify that the biniares can load.
authorSteven R. Loomis <srl@icu-project.org>
Tue, 21 Feb 2012 04:35:07 +0000 (04:35 +0000)
committerSteven R. Loomis <srl@icu-project.org>
Tue, 21 Feb 2012 04:35:07 +0000 (04:35 +0000)
X-SVN-Rev: 31461

icu4c/source/Makefile.in
icu4c/source/icudefs.mk.in

index 124703cde23ff3dda962366a9e3a2ea8cbb69f49..bcaec91a9e957f59b8bbd0f22fa935593ab7e224 100644 (file)
@@ -363,3 +363,11 @@ releaseDist: install
        @echo -n "CXX Compiler: " >> $(DESTDIR)/readme.txt
        @echo `./config/icu-config --noverify --cxx` >> $(DESTDIR)/readme.txt
 endif
+
+check-installed-icu: install
+       @echo "Testing ICU installed in $(prefix)"
+       $(INSTALLED_INVOKE) $(bindir)/icuinfo$(EXEEXT)
+       $(INSTALLED_INVOKE) $(bindir)/uconv$(EXEEXT) -V
+       $(INSTALLED_INVOKE) $(bindir)/genrb$(EXEEXT) -V
+       $(INSTALLED_INVOKE) $(bindir)/gencnval$(EXEEXT) -h
+       @echo INSTALLED ICU IN "$(prefix)" OK!
index 316ba53a4eb6b0118e096ac252caffab95bb7496..44ff6bac9e55c3e954773c55110d3434bea1f172 100644 (file)
@@ -2,7 +2,7 @@
 #
 # Yves Arrouye.
 #
-# Copyright (C) 2000-2011, International Business Machines Corporation and others.
+# Copyright (C) 2000-2012, International Business Machines Corporation and others.
 # All Rights Reserved.
 
 #
@@ -265,6 +265,7 @@ LIBICUIO    = $(LLIBDIR) $(ICULIBS_IO)
 INVOKE = $(LDLIBRARYPATH_ENVVAR)=$(LIBRARY_PATH_PREFIX)$(LIBDIR):$(top_builddir)/stubdata:$(top_builddir)/tools/ctestfw:$$$(LDLIBRARYPATH_ENVVAR) $(LEAK_CHECKER)
 # prefer stubdata
 PKGDATA_INVOKE = $(LDLIBRARYPATH_ENVVAR)=$(top_builddir)/stubdata:$(top_builddir)/tools/ctestfw:$(LIBRARY_PATH_PREFIX)$(LIBDIR):$$$(LDLIBRARYPATH_ENVVAR) $(LEAK_CHECKER) $(PKGDATA_INVOKE_OPTS)
+INSTALLED_INVOKE = $(LDLIBRARYPATH_ENVVAR)=$(libdir):$$$(LDLIBRARYPATH_ENVVAR)
 
 # Platform-specific setup
 include @platform_make_fragment@